Shirley Williams launches 2005 campaign to elect David Howarth4.26.00pm BST (GMT +0100) Sat 9th Apr 2005 Baroness Williams of Crosby launched the 2005 campaign to elect David Howarth as Cambridge's MP on Friday. The former Leader of the Liberal Democrats in the House of Lords spoke about the campaign and the party's increasing appeal, after having spent some time campaigning with Cambridge activists. Andrew Duff MEP chaired the meeting, which saw David Howarth formally adopted as the parliamentary candidate for Cambridge.
